The Company develops estimates for medical costs incurred but not reported using an actuarial process that is consistently applied, centrally controlled and automated. The actuarial models consider factors such as time from date of service to claim receipt, claim backlogs, care provider contract rate changes, medical care consumption and other medical cost trends. The Company estimates liabilities for physician, hospital and other medical cost disputes based upon an analysis of potential outcomes, assuming a combination of litigation and settlement strategies. Each period, the Company re-examines previously established medical costs payable estimates based on actual claim submissions and other changes in facts and circumstances. As the medical costs payable estimates recorded in prior periods develop, the Company adjusts the amount of the estimates and includes the changes in estimates in medical costs in the period in which the change is identified. </font></p> <p style="margin-top: 12px; margin-bottom: 0px;"><font style="font-family: Times New Roman;" class="_mt" size="2">For the three months ended September&nbsp;30, 2010, there was $<font class="_mt">80</font> million of net favorable medical cost development related to prior fiscal years and $<font class="_mt">150</font> million of net favorable medical cost development related to the first half of 2010. For the nine months ended September&nbsp;30, 2010, medical costs included $<font class="_mt">660</font> million of net favorable medical cost development related to prior fiscal years. The favorable development for both the three and nine months ended September&nbsp;30, 2010 was primarily driven by lower than expected health system utilization levels and more efficient claims handling and processing. </font></p> <p style="margin-top: 12px; margin-bottom: 0px; font-size: 1px;">&nbsp;</p> <p style="margin-top: 0px; margin-bottom: 0px;"><font style="font-family: Times New Roman;" class="_mt" size="2">For the three months ended September&nbsp;30, 2009, there was $<font class="_mt">100</font> million of net favorable medical cost development related to prior fiscal years and $<font class="_mt">90</font> million of net favorable medical cost development related to the first half of 2009. For the nine months ended September&nbsp;30, 2009 medical costs included $<font class="_mt">300</font> million of net favorable medical cost development related to prior fiscal years.
